Cadence OrCADCapture元器件属性修改与小波变换算法C语言实现
需积分: 48 180 浏览量
更新于2024-08-09
收藏 2.44MB PDF 举报
"Cadence OrCAD Capture中文培训教程涵盖了从基础到高级的原理图设计知识,包括新项目的建立、系统和页面参数设置、元件库管理以及原理图的绘制等。"
在电子设计自动化(EDA)领域,Cadence OrCAD Capture是一款广泛使用的电路原理图设计软件。本教程针对该软件提供了详细的指导,特别是关于修改元器件属性参数和小波变换算法的C语言实现。
1. **Capture基础知识**
- **设计流程**:Capture的设计流程通常包括新建项目、设置设计环境、创建元件库、绘制原理图、进行电气规则检查(ERC)和生成网表。
- **工作界面**:Capture的工作界面包括多个窗口,如工程浏览器、符号编辑器、属性编辑器和命令行等,方便用户进行各种操作。
- **常用文档类型**:主要包括.lib元件库文件、.sch原理图文件和.net网络表文件等。
2. **设置原理图设计环境**
- **新项目建立**:用户可以通过File > New Project创建新的设计项目,设定项目名称和存储路径。
- **系统属性设置**:在Options中可以调整用户界面、绘图设置和电气规则等。
- **页面参数设置**:包括纸张大小、比例、网格密度等,影响原理图的视觉效果。
- **建立标题栏**:自定义标题栏可以包含项目信息,便于管理和记录。
3. **新元件的建立与管理**
- **直接绘制元件**:用户可以直接在符号编辑器中绘制电路元件的图形表示。
- **电子表格新建元件**:利用Excel或其他电子表格工具创建元件数据,然后导入到Capture中。
- **保存为部件**:将常用电路图作为独立的部件保存,便于重复使用。
- **组件库组织**:可以将相关元器件放在同一库中,方便管理和查找。
- **特殊管脚名称设置**:对特定功能的管脚赋予特殊标识,提高设计的可读性和准确性。
4. **修改元器件属性参数**
- **Edit Properties**:在元件未放置前,通过右键菜单选择"Edit Properties",可以修改元件的属性,如名称、值、封装等信息。
- **属性编辑对话框**:此对话框允许用户更改元件的显示属性、电气属性以及其他定制信息。
5. **原理图的绘制**
- **单页电路图**:适用于小型或简单的电路设计。
- **拼接式电路图**:大型设计可以拆分为多个子图,通过拼接实现。
- **层次电路图**:支持模块化设计,便于管理复杂的电路结构。
- **全局封装指定**:确保所有实例使用相同的封装信息,保持设计一致性。
- **Transfer Occ.Prop.to Instance**:将元件的属性从库级别传递到实例级别。
- **Hierarchy Report**:生成层次结构报告,显示电路图的组织结构。
此外,教程还提到了小波变换算法的C语言实现,这可能涉及在原理图中使用计算模块或自定义IP核,利用C语言编写底层算法,然后集成到设计中。小波变换是信号处理中的重要技术,用于分析非平稳信号,能够提供多尺度的信号细节信息。
Cadence OrCAD Capture中文培训教程是学习和掌握电路设计的宝贵资源,无论对于初学者还是有经验的工程师,都能从中获得实用的知识和技巧。
2021-08-31 上传
2020-07-27 上传
2023-12-25 上传
2021-07-13 上传
109 浏览量
2021-10-01 上传
2019-10-21 上传
2018-05-08 上传
2019-09-06 上传
2024-11-28 上传
沃娃
- 粉丝: 31
- 资源: 3952
最新资源
- Raspberry Pi OpenCL驱动程序安装与QEMU仿真指南
- Apache RocketMQ Go客户端:全面支持与消息处理功能
- WStage平台:无线传感器网络阶段数据交互技术
- 基于Java SpringBoot和微信小程序的ssm智能仓储系统开发
- CorrectMe项目:自动更正与建议API的开发与应用
- IdeaBiz请求处理程序JAVA:自动化API调用与令牌管理
- 墨西哥面包店研讨会:介绍关键业绩指标(KPI)与评估标准
- 2014年Android音乐播放器源码学习分享
- CleverRecyclerView扩展库:滑动效果与特性增强
- 利用Python和SURF特征识别斑点猫图像
- Wurpr开源PHP MySQL包装器:安全易用且高效
- Scratch少儿编程:Kanon妹系闹钟音效素材包
- 食品分享社交应用的开发教程与功能介绍
- Cookies by lfj.io: 浏览数据智能管理与同步工具
- 掌握SSH框架与SpringMVC Hibernate集成教程
- C语言实现FFT算法及互相关性能优化指南